Tourmaline Yb-SS Femtosecond Laser SS-1058/100
Description
The Yb-doped Tourmaline Yb-SS laser radiates at 1058±2 nm with more than 1 W of average power available, and that enables the end user to enjoy Ti:S-like power rate at over-micron wavelengths. This new design from Del Mar's engineers features an integrated pump diode module for greater system stability and turn-key operation. The solid bulk body of the laser ensures maximum rigidity, while self-starting design provides for easy "plug-and-play" operation.

Applications
Possible application of the Tourmaline Yb-SS laser:
- Seed oscillator for amplifiers
- Multi-photon excitation microscopy
- Pump-probe spectroscopy
- Super-continuum generation
- Generation of terahertz radiation
- Time-resolved spectroscopy
- Optical coherent tomography
